[Abstract] Objective: to analyze the relationship between preoperative uncertainty and anxiety level in patients with total hip replacement. Methods: 200 patients with total hip arthroplasty in our hospital from November 2018 to November 2019 were selected. The uncertainty of disease was assessed by MUIs (Disease Uncertainty Scale), and anxiety level was assessed by SAS (self rating Anxiety Scale). Spearman correlation analysis was used to analyze the correlation between the dimensions of MUIs and anxiety. Results: the MUIs score of 200 patients ranged from 71.5 to 139.4 (105.26 ± 4.64). Among them, 21 cases had high level uncertainty, accounting for 10.50%, and Musi score was (60.25 ± 4.14); 118 cases were medium level uncertainty, accounting for 59.00%, and Musi score was (92.52 ± 10.44); 61 cases were low level uncertainty, accounting for 30.50%, and Musi score was (138.26 ± 6.44). The musi score of the high level group was higher than that of the medium level group, and the musi score of the middle level group was higher than that of the low level group, and the differences were statistically significant (P<0.05). Among the 200 patients, 46 cases had mild anxiety, accounting for 23.00%; 101 cases had moderate anxiety, accounting for 50.50%; 53 cases had severe anxiety, accounting for 26.50%. SAS score of mild anxiety group was lower than that of moderate anxiety group, and SAS score of moderate anxiety group was lower than that of severe anxiety group, the differences were statistically significant (P<0.05). The unpredictability, lack of information, uncertainty, complexity of MUIs scale were positively correlated with anxiety level, and the differences were statistically significant (P<0.05). Conclusion: preoperative uncertainty and anxiety levels of patients with total hip replacement are in the medium level, and the levels of uncertainty and anxiety are positively correlated. Clinical treatment should be targeted as soon as possible to reduce the uncertainty and anxiety level of patients, so as to ensure the smooth operation.
